Assuring Automotive Data and Software Integrity Employing Distributed Hash Tables and Blockchain

02/07/2020
by   Gregory Falco, et al.
0

Automotive software is increasingly complex and critical to safe vehicle operation, and related embedded systems must remain up-to-date to ensure long-term system performance. Update mechanisms introduce opportunities for malicious actors to compromise these cyber-physical systems, and for trusted actors to accidentally install incompatible software versions. An automotive software and data provenance mechanism is proposed to assure users, service providers, and original equipment manufacturers (OEMs) of vehicular software integrity and reliability. The proposed approach employs the use of distributed hash tables (DHT) and a public blockchain to provide high assurance, scalability, and efficiency.

READ FULL TEXT
research
01/19/2022

Towards Situational Aware Cyber-Physical Systems: A Security-Enhancing Use Case of Blockchain-based Digital Twins

The complexity of cyberattacks in Cyber-Physical Systems (CPSs) calls fo...
research
05/19/2021

Securing Cyber-Physical Systems Through Blockchain-Based Digital Twins and Threat Intelligence

The proliferation of digitization and complexity of connectivity in Cybe...
research
04/27/2023

You Can't Always Check What You Wanted: Selective Checking and Trusted Execution to Prevent False Actuations in Cyber-Physical Systems

Cyber-physical systems (CPS) are vulnerable to attacks targeting outgoin...
research
08/14/2018

Hashing with Linear Probing and Referential Integrity

We describe a variant of linear probing hash tables that never moves ele...
research
02/19/2023

Qualification of Proof Assistants, Checkers, and Generators: Where Are We and What Next?

Cyber-physical systems, such as learning robots and other autonomous sys...
research
05/09/2019

Charlotte: Composable Authenticated Distributed Data Structures, Technical Report

We present Charlotte, a framework for composable, authenticated distribu...

Please sign up or login with your details

Forgot password? Click here to reset